• Sebastian Dröge's avatar
    Add audioiirfilter and audiofirfilter elements which allow generic IIR/FIR... · 75c1c9f3
    Sebastian Dröge authored
    Add audioiirfilter and audiofirfilter elements which allow generic IIR/FIR filters to be implemented by providing the...
    
    Original commit message from CVS:
    * configure.ac:
    * gst/audiofx/Makefile.am:
    * gst/audiofx/audiofirfilter.c: (gst_audio_fir_filter_base_init),
    (gst_audio_fir_filter_class_init),
    (gst_audio_fir_filter_update_kernel), (gst_audio_fir_filter_init),
    (gst_audio_fir_filter_setup), (gst_audio_fir_filter_finalize),
    (gst_audio_fir_filter_set_property),
    (gst_audio_fir_filter_get_property):
    * gst/audiofx/audiofirfilter.h:
    * gst/audiofx/audiofx.c: (plugin_init):
    * gst/audiofx/audioiirfilter.c: (gst_audio_iir_filter_base_init),
    (gst_audio_iir_filter_class_init),
    (gst_audio_iir_filter_update_coefficients),
    (gst_audio_iir_filter_init), (gst_audio_iir_filter_setup),
    (gst_audio_iir_filter_finalize),
    (gst_audio_iir_filter_set_property),
    (gst_audio_iir_filter_get_property):
    * gst/audiofx/audioiirfilter.h:
    Add audioiirfilter and audiofirfilter elements which allow
    generic IIR/FIR filters to be implemented by providing the
    filter coefficients. Fixes bug #567577.
    * docs/plugins/Makefile.am:
    * docs/plugins/gst-plugins-good-plugins-docs.sgml:
    * docs/plugins/gst-plugins-good-plugins-sections.txt:
    * docs/plugins/gst-plugins-good-plugins.args:
    * docs/plugins/gst-plugins-good-plugins.hierarchy:
    * docs/plugins/gst-plugins-good-plugins.signals:
    * docs/plugins/inspect/plugin-alaw.xml:
    * docs/plugins/inspect/plugin-audiofx.xml:
    * docs/plugins/inspect/plugin-avi.xml:
    * docs/plugins/inspect/plugin-flac.xml:
    * docs/plugins/inspect/plugin-mulaw.xml:
    * docs/plugins/inspect/plugin-video4linux2.xml:
    * docs/plugins/inspect/plugin-wavparse.xml:
    Add documentation for the audioiirfilter and audiofirfilter
    elements.
    * tests/check/Makefile.am:
    * tests/check/elements/audiofirfilter.c: (on_message),
    (on_rate_changed), (on_handoff), (GST_START_TEST),
    (audiofirfilter_suite):
    * tests/check/elements/audioiirfilter.c: (on_message),
    (on_rate_changed), (on_handoff), (GST_START_TEST),
    (audioiirfilter_suite):
    * tests/examples/Makefile.am:
    * tests/examples/audiofx/Makefile.am:
    * tests/examples/audiofx/firfilter-example.c: (on_message),
    (on_rate_changed), (main):
    * tests/examples/audiofx/iirfilter-example.c: (on_message),
    (on_rate_changed), (main):
    Add unit tests and example applications for the two filter
    elements.
    75c1c9f3
To find the state of this project's repository at the time of any of these versions, check out the tags.
ChangeLog 787 KB